description The Great Overview
The Great is a satirical and irreverent comedy series loosely based on the life of Catherine the Great. The shows witty writing, absurd situations, and Elle Fannings captivating performance as Catherine make it a consistently entertaining and hilarious watch. While it takes significant liberties with historical accuracy, The Great offers a unique and engaging perspective on a fascinating period in history. The shows dark humor and sharp satire are a highlight.
